Competitive dressage is ridden in a 20 x 60 meter arena,  with lettered markers placed at specific points along the  rail.  Each rider performs a specific test.  These tests are a  set of predetermined movements that demonstrate the training  and ability of the horse and rider.

There are many levels of tests for people at all levels of  competition.  The Introductory tests contain only simple  movements done at the walk and trot.  The most advanced series  of tests are those riden at the international level.

It is important to understand that dressage movements  are not tricks.  The most elegant movements may appear to be  done simply for show.  However, all are moves are natural and  are performed by the horse in its natural environment.  It is  sometimes frustrating to watch your horse playing in the field  and performing the most beautiful extended trot and knowing  you could not do an average working trot in your lesson.  With carefull training, (and time and patience) the horse learns  to duplicate these  natural movements, willingly, on command, and with grace, while supporting the weight of the rider.
